Dividend Policy Holds Firm at Elevated Rate

In a significant financial update, Michael Saylor, the founder and a key executive of Strategy, has confirmed that the company's dividend policy for its series of perpetual preferred shares (ticker: STRC) will remain unchanged. The yield will continue at an annual rate of 11.50% through the payment period in June 2026.
